7 reasons to learn languages (B1)

Hello everyone! Today, I want to talk about why learning languages is so important. There are many good reasons to learn a new language, and I’m going to share seven of them with you.

First, learning a new language can help you in your job. Many companies today work with people from different countries. If you can speak more than one language, you might get a better job or even a promotion. For example, I have a friend who learned Spanish, and now she works for a big international company.

Second, when you learn a language, you also learn about other cultures. This is really interesting! You can understand how people in other countries live, what they eat, and what they think. I remember when I started learning French, I discovered so many new things about French culture, like their love for cheese and long dinners with friends.

Third, traveling becomes much easier and more fun when you know the local language. You can talk to people, ask for directions, and even make new friends. Last summer, I visited Italy and used some Italian I learned. It was amazing how friendly people were when I tried to speak their language!

Fourth, learning a language is good for your brain. It’s like exercise for your mind. Scientists say that people who speak more than one language are better at solving problems and remembering things. I’ve noticed that since I started learning a new language, I can concentrate better on other tasks too.

Fifth, you can enjoy books, movies, and music in their original language. It’s really cool to watch a film without subtitles or read a book in the language it was written in. I love watching Spanish TV shows now, and I understand so much more than I did before.

Sixth, speaking another language can boost your confidence. When you can communicate in a different language, you feel proud of yourself. I used to be shy about speaking in public, but now I feel more confident, even when I’m speaking my native language.

Lastly, learning a language can be a fun hobby. It’s a great way to meet new people, either in language classes or through language exchange apps. I’ve made friends from all over the world while learning languages.

In conclusion, there are so many benefits to learning a new language. It can help your career, broaden your mind, make travel more enjoyable, keep your brain healthy, open up new entertainment options, boost your confidence, and be a fun way to socialize. So, why not start learning a new language today? You never know where it might take you!
